Definition
Weekly Asset Reports refer to regular documents that detail the status, performance, and value of assets within an organization, typically prepared on a weekly basis.

Example 1: A company uses Weekly Asset Reports to monitor the performance of its investment portfolio, enabling timely adjustments to maximize returns.
Example 2: Manufacturing firms utilize Weekly Asset Reports to track equipment utilization and maintenance needs, ensuring operational efficiency.
| Term | Definition | Key Difference |
|---|---|---|
| Monthly Asset Reports | Similar to Weekly Asset Reports but prepared on a monthly basis. | Differ in reporting frequency and granularity of asset data. |
| Financial Statements | Comprehensive reports summarizing an organization’s financial performance. | Focus on financial aspects rather than specific asset details. |
